Job summary

An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Band 4 Specialty PA for Respiratory Medicine.

The post holder will have line management responsibility within the administrative service and will be working closely with a team of administration colleagues as well as Clinical and Nursing staff to provide an excellent service for our patients and parents/carers.

The role involves bringing together excellent written and verbal communication skills, good working knowledge of Microsoft Office as well as excellent planning and organisational skills. You will be a team player and also able to work on your own initiative to meet agreed plans and deadlines.

This post offers flexible working with the option of hybrid working fulfilling duties both on and off site.

Successful candidate will have the opportunity to undertake HR related tasks, support and Mentor new staff alongside their own personal development.

Main duties of the job

The successful candidate will play a crucial role in delivering a high quality Specialty PA service providing comprehensive administrative and secretarial support to a team of Consultants, SPR's and Nursing colleagues within the Respiratory Department, whilst working closely with a team of administrative colleagues to provide an excellent administrative service for our patients and parents/carers.

Job description

Job responsibilities

Manage Clinic schedules and patient attendance for your Specialty, working closely with Consultants and other stakeholder departments.

Liaise with Consultants regarding patient queries and be a key contact for consultants and other clinical staff.

Accurately transcribe clinical letters using Winscribe, producing high quality work within defined deadlines.

Use judgement and initiative to prioritise the importance/urgency of tasks within defined guidelines.

Establish and maintain patient admin systems/databases.

Dealing with incoming mail, results/reports management

Attending/organising meetings, take minutes.

Ensure RTT patient data quality is accurate.

Communication link to directorate management team, regarding consultant leave/service issues.

Telephone calls inbound/outbound relating to patients specific care, in a confidential manner.

Typing of non-clinical letters as required.

To support and mentor new staff.

Share responsibility with line manager for own personal development.

Undertake HR related tasks, appraisals and recruitment (if necessary).

Undertake any other duties which may be reasonably required.
